FAQs
Which paddle is cheaper?
Corto 16mm and XS XSPAK Carbon Fiber have the same price (99.99).
Is there a difference in the core?
Corto 16mm and XS XSPAK Carbon Fiber have the same core thickness (16 mm).
Which paddle is longer?
Corto 16mm has a greater length (15.88 inches) than XS XSPAK Carbon Fiber (15.75 inches).
Which paddle is wider?
Corto 16mm has a greater width (8.12 inches) than XS XSPAK Carbon Fiber (8 inches).
Which paddle is heavier?
Corto 16mm and XS XSPAK Carbon Fiber have the same weight (8 oz).
Which paddle has a longer grip?
Corto 16mm has a greater handle length (5.5 inches) than XS XSPAK Carbon Fiber (5 inches).
